Sony Introduces New Benefits for PSN Users on PC Versions of PlayStation Games

In a significant shift, Sony has announced that players will no longer need a PlayStation Network (PSN) account to access PC versions of its popular games. This decision aims to broaden the accessibility of its titles while enticing gamers to engage with the PSN ecosystem.

Despite the removal of the account requirement, Sony is introducing a range of exclusive perks for those who choose to log in. These benefits include unique in-game rewards, access to community features, and potential cross-play opportunities with console users. By incentivizing players to create or link their PSN accounts, Sony hopes to foster a more connected gaming experience that enhances social interactions and community building.

This move aligns with Sony's broader strategy to expand its gaming portfolio beyond traditional consoles, tapping into the growing PC gaming market. As the competition intensifies, these new features could play a crucial role in retaining player interest and loyalty within the PlayStation brand.
